Why Electricity Bills Are Increasing

The primary driver is the rising residential tariff structure — NEPRA-approved rates undergo periodic adjustments that generally trend upward. The Fuel Price Adjustment often adds unexpected costs, reflecting global oil and gas prices used to generate power. On top of that, high consumption without efficiency measures compounds these inflated figures.

What causes a high bill: excessive AC usage during humid summer months, inefficient appliances (old refrigerators or motors drawing far more power than modern versions), ignoring peak-hour rates, and old wiring causing energy loss through heat and poor insulation.

How Your Electricity Bill Is Calculated

The Slab System

Pakistan uses a tiered system — the more you use, the more you pay per unit. Illustratively, the first 100 units might cost a much lower rate, but once you cross into higher brackets, the per-unit rate can climb significantly. Staying under a certain threshold saves you twice — once from using less power, and again from paying a lower rate on the power you do use.

Tariff Structure

Your bill is made up of more than just the cost of power — it includes distribution charges, taxes, and regular adjustments, some of which apply as fixed monthly charges regardless of your consumption level.

Peak Hours vs. Off-Peak Hours

Timing matters significantly. IESCO designates peak hours (typically evening windows that shift seasonally) when the per-unit cost is noticeably higher. By shifting laundry, ironing, and other heavy tasks to off-peak hours, you lower your average cost per unit.

Step-by-Step: How to Reduce Your Bill

Step 1 – Monitor Your Consumption

You can’t manage what you don’t measure. Read your meter regularly — note the reading on the 1st and again on the 15th of the month. This gives you real data to plan around.

Step 2 – Reduce Units Per Month

The goal: use less power through small, consistent choices. Turn off lights in empty rooms, unplug chargers, and hang clothes to dry instead of using a dryer.

Step 3 – Manage Appliance Usage

Don’t just turn devices off — unplug them, since many draw power even while switched off (“phantom load”). Power strips make it easy to cut power to multiple electronics at once.

Step 4 – Avoid Peak-Hour Usage

Make it a habit to run your dishwasher, washing machine, and water pump before or well after peak evening hours.

Best Ways to Reduce Your Bill

Use Energy-Efficient Appliances

Look for energy-star ratings when buying new appliances. Government initiatives like the “Roshan Pankha” program have helped replace older, inefficient fans with models using meaningfully less power.

Switch to LED Lighting

LED bulbs use significantly less energy than old incandescent bulbs and last far longer — an easy, immediate upgrade with no downside.

Use DC Fans Instead of Conventional Fans

DC fans consume meaningfully less power than traditional AC-motor fans, making them ideal for rooms where a fan runs continuously, like bedrooms overnight.

Reduce Standby Power (“Vampire Devices”)

TVs, cable boxes, and microwaves all draw standby power even when “off.” Unplugging them when not in use captures these hidden units.

Reducing Your Bill in Summer

AC Usage Tips

Set your AC to 25-26°C, not 18°C — every degree lower increases consumption meaningfully. Clean filters every two weeks.

Inverter AC vs. Normal AC

Inverter ACs adjust compressor speed to maintain temperature rather than cycling fully on and off, saving a substantial amount compared to non-inverter units over time.

AC vs. Fan

A fan costs only a few rupees to run all night; an AC can cost well over a hundred rupees per hour. Use fans as much as possible, reserving AC for actually cooling the room down before sleep.

Reducing Your Bill in Winter

Heating appliances — oil heaters, fan heaters, and geysers — are power-hungry. Instead of running a heater all night, use warm blankets. Close doors and windows tightly and use thick curtains to trap heat, reducing how hard your heating appliances need to work.

Solar Energy Solutions

Solar panels directly address the problem by generating your own power during the day. Hybrid inverter systems let you store power in batteries for night use or during outages, further reducing grid reliance.

Net metering is where the real savings compound — your meter runs backward when you produce excess power, exporting during the day and importing at night, often bringing bills close to minimal levels.

While upfront cost is high, solar insulates you from future tariff hikes and provides genuine energy independence over time. Electricity Saving by Household Type

Apartments

  • Audit shared loads — ensure your individual meter isn’t incorrectly wired to common-area water pumps or hallway lights
  • Zone cooling — close doors of unused rooms so your AC cools the living area faster
  • Check ventilation — use exhaust fans in kitchen and bathroom to pull out hot air without running AC
  • Window treatments — blackout curtains or UV-reflective film on sun-facing windows

Independent Houses

  • Roof insulation — a heat-reflective “cool roof” coating can meaningfully lower indoor temperatures, cutting AC run time
  • Strategic planting — trees or green creepers on southern/western walls provide effective natural shade
  • Upgrade your water motor — old, inefficient pumps are hidden energy drains; modern copper-winding motors run more efficiently
  • Solar security lights — standalone solar motion-sensor lights instead of high-wattage bulbs running all night

Managing High Unit Consumption

In Pakistan’s tariff system, crossing certain unit thresholds can significantly increase your bill. If you’re consistently in a higher bracket:

  • Target reduction: replacing a few old fans with DC fans, plus avoiding AC during peak evening hours, can meaningfully cut your monthly total
  • Appliance scheduling: use washing machines and irons only during daylight or late-night off-peak hours
  • Refrigerator maintenance: keep your fridge a few inches from the wall with clean coils — a fridge working too hard adds real units to your monthly total

If you’re closer to a lower bracket and want to stay there:

  • Full LED transition — even one remaining old bulb can tip you over your target
  • Unplug “ghost” loads — chargers, standby lights, and displays add up more than people expect
  • Manual tasks — manual defrosting and air-drying laundry instead of using a dryer function

The Math: Traditional Fan vs. DC Fan (Illustrative)

For 4 fans running roughly 18 hours daily:

Fan TypeWattageDaily Units (4 Fans)Monthly Units
Traditional Fan100W7.2 Units216 Units
Energy-Efficient DC Fan35W2.5 Units75 Units

Note: exact monthly rupee savings depend on your current tariff rate — use the IESCO Bill Calculator to see the real cost difference at current rates.

Beyond the direct unit savings, dropping your total consumption can push you into a cheaper slab entirely — which is why a relatively modest reduction in fan usage can sometimes produce an outsized effect on your total bill.

Normal AC vs. Inverter AC: The Real Difference

A normal AC runs at fixed full speed until the room is cold, then shuts off completely — and restarts with a significant power surge once the room warms up again.

An inverter AC starts strong to cool quickly, then throttles down to a low, steady power state to maintain temperature without fully cycling off.

FeatureNon-Inverter AC (1.5 Ton)Inverter AC (1.5 Ton)
Startup Amperes12 – 15 Amps2 – 4 Amps
Running Amperes7 – 9 Amps (Constant)1.5 – 6 Amps (Variable)
Hourly Units~1.5 to 1.8~0.6 to 0.9 (Average)
Monthly Units (8 hrs/day)360 – 430140 – 210

Expert Tips for Maximum AC Savings

  • The 26°C rule — setting your AC to 18°C doesn’t cool the room faster, it just makes the compressor work at maximum power longer
  • Service is key — a dirty filter or outdoor condenser can meaningfully increase your bill since the AC has to work harder to move air
  • Seal the room — gaps under doors or windows let cold air (and money) escape

Official Peak Hour Schedule (IESCO)

Note: these timing windows can be revised seasonally — always confirm current timings via our IESCO peak and off-peak timing guide, since this table reflects a general seasonal pattern rather than a guaranteed fixed schedule.

SeasonPeak Hours (Expensive Rate)Off-Peak Hours (Lower Rate)
Mar to May6:00 PM – 10:00 PMRemaining hours
Jun to Aug7:00 PM – 11:00 PMRemaining hours
Sep to Nov6:00 PM – 10:00 PMRemaining hours
Dec to Feb5:00 PM – 9:00 PMRemaining hours

Daily Power Management Strategy

Morning “Safe Zone” (6:00 AM – 12:00 PM): Best time for water motor/pump, washing machine, and dishwasher — the grid is stable and rates are at their lowest.

Afternoon “Solar Gap” (12:00 PM – 5:00 PM): If you have solar, this is your ideal AC-running window. Rates remain off-peak either way — finish heavy ironing before the evening peak begins.

“Peak Shutdown” (Evening Window) — CRITICAL: This is the most expensive window.

  • Switch OFF: air conditioners, electric geysers, water motors, irons
  • Switch ON: only essential LED lights and DC fans
  • Avoiding high-wattage items during this window alone can meaningfully cut your total bill

Night “Cooling Window” (10:00 PM – 6:00 AM): Rates return to off-peak. Set your inverter AC to 26°C and use “Sleep” mode to save further overnight.

Why This Schedule Saves Real Money

Peak-hour rates typically run meaningfully higher than off-peak rates — shifting even a modest amount of daily usage from peak to off-peak adds up to real monthly savings in pure energy cost, before even counting the effect of staying in a lower slab.

Comparison of Energy-Efficient Solutions

CategoryTraditional OptionEfficient Option
LightingIncandescent bulbLED bulb
CoolingNormal ACInverter AC
VentilationConventional fanDC fan

Each swap meaningfully reduces consumption in its category — LEDs and DC fans especially offer a fast payback given their relatively low upfront cost.

Common Mistakes That Increase Bills

  • Leaving appliances on standby — the cumulative effect is real
  • Using AC during peak hours — the most expensive way to cool your home
  • Running AC with open windows or dirty filters
  • Keeping old, inefficient appliances — an old refrigerator can use meaningfully more power than a new one

Quick Tips by Room

Living Room: Use one lamp instead of ceiling lights at night; unplug the sound system when not in use.

Bedroom: Prefer fan plus open windows over AC where comfortable; if using AC, keep the door closed.

Kitchen: Match pan size to burner size; a pressure cooker uses meaningfully less energy than open-pot cooking.

Bathroom: Fix dripping taps (your geyser runs less); keep showers short to save geyser electricity.

FAQs

How can I reduce my electricity bill in Pakistan?

Use LED lights, switch to DC fans, and strictly avoid heavy appliance usage during IESCO’s peak hours — these three changes alone produce a noticeable, fast difference.

How many units should a normal house consume?

This varies enormously by household size and appliances, but staying under 200-300 units is a common target for smaller households wanting to remain in a lower tariff bracket.

Does inverter AC reduce electricity bills?

Yes, significantly — inverter ACs use meaningfully less power than non-inverter models once the room stabilizes, since they modulate speed instead of fully cycling on and off.

Can solar panels eliminate electricity bills?

They can bring your grid bill close to minimal levels with net metering, though you’ll typically still see small fixed charges — the exact outcome depends on system size relative to your usage.

What appliances consume the most electricity?

Air conditioners and electric geysers/heaters are typically the biggest contributors, followed by older, inefficient refrigerators and water motors.

Is electricity cheaper during off-peak hours?

Yes — off-peak rates are meaningfully lower than peak-hour rates, which is why shifting heavy appliance use outside the evening peak window is one of the most effective single changes you can make.
